Session description
Digitalization has revolutionized wind energy by making it more efficient, safer, and profitable. It helps reduce operation and maintenance costs while improving performance and productivity. But what is the current state of digitalization in the sector and how will it evolve? Is there a need for common terminology and metrics to standardize data collection and analysis? Will this facilitate the validation and transferability of digital technologies? And what is the role of AI in all this? In this session, panelists will explore how digitalization is transforming the wind energy sector and share their insights on the subject.
